Input passed to unspecified parameters is not properly sanitised before being used in SQL queries. This can be exploited to manipulate SQL queries by injecting arbitrary SQL code. The vulnerability is reported in version 2.0 build 345. Other versions may also be affected. SOLUTION: Update to version 2.2.
